I'll leave couple suggestions:
- Add some feedback, when building could not be placed or describe, that highlighted squares are the building size (I was thinking it is an area of mine, and was searching why I can't place mines)
- It seems that houses don't speed up gameplay considerably (I was not seeing any working speed increase by naked eye), maybe add some indication (e.g. +10% per house). First time I was thinking speed increase would be like two times.
- Remove building (or at least start with 0 buildings). Starting house ruined like 70% of all gold ores (it was frustrating to clear all the forest, when gold mines were at start, but blocked.
Overall it was fun experience, and I even tried to speedrun it, but was not able to beat 195 (I scored 280, but I know I can cut 10+ sec).
@rusya-ink
1) yeah, I think the building should show how it will look at place, when I think about it now. I especially understand that someone might want to build a mine on top of the gold piles.
2) yeah it should be much faster, no excuse
3) on the other hand you would've blocked the place anyway the first try - it would've been much more frustrating that you can't go back because the game tricked you. It's a bait for the player to quickly realize that you can't go back by destroying buildings - everyone always focuses on that sweet shiny gold.
Thanks for feedback! Our crazy colleague speed ran the game for a half a day to get the 195 xD
